Coastal Fire Centre has hands full

On top of the Old Sechelt Mine fire, the Coastal Fire Centre also other worrisome fires are also burning in the Island Coastal region.

In Port Hardy, officials have declared a state of local emergency as a result of fire threatening homes.

An evacuation order is in effect. At last word, the Tsulquate River fire was about 16 hectares and at points had come with 300 metres of homes

And near Sproat Lake, the Dog Mountain fire (pictured above courtesy Wildfire Management Branch) has forced the evacuation of some cabins along the shore.

Evacuation orders are also in place in the Pemberton Valley because of the Boulder Creek fire.
